网络协议分析工具:掌握网络故障排查技能

落日之舞姬 2022-09-26 ⋅ 16 阅读

网络故障是每个网络管理员和工程师都会面对的问题。针对网络故障的分析和排查,使用合适的工具是至关重要的。在这篇博客中,我们将介绍几个常用的网络协议分析工具,帮助您掌握网络故障排查的技巧。

1. Wireshark

Wireshark是一个广泛使用的开源网络分析工具,它可以捕获和分析网络数据包。Wireshark支持多种网络协议,并且提供了丰富的过滤和显示选项。通过使用Wireshark,您可以查看网络数据包的详细信息,了解网络通信中的问题。例如,您可以使用Wireshark查看网络中的延迟、数据包丢失、重传等问题,并分析原因。

使用Wireshark进行网络故障排查的步骤如下:

  • 设置捕获过滤器:选择要捕获的网络接口和过滤器规则,以限制捕获的数据包范围。
  • 捕获数据包:启动捕获进程,Wireshark会开始记录网络数据包。
  • 分析捕获结果:查看捕获到的数据包,并使用过滤器和显示选项进行分析。
  • 定位问题:根据捕获结果中的信息,分析网络通信中的问题,并寻找解决办法。

通过熟练使用Wireshark,您可以更快地定位和解决网络故障,提高网络管理的效率。

2. tcpdump

tcpdump是另一个常见的命令行网络分析工具。它可以在Linux和Unix系统上捕获和分析网络数据包。和Wireshark类似,tcpdump可以帮助您观察网络通信并排查故障。

使用tcpdump进行网络故障排查的步骤如下:

  • 设置捕获过滤器:选择要捕获的网络接口和过滤器规则。
  • 启动捕获:运行tcpdump命令,开始捕获网络数据包并输出到控制台。
  • 分析捕获结果:查看捕获到的数据包,并使用过滤器和命令选项进行分析。
  • 定位问题:根据捕获结果中的信息,分析网络通信中的问题,并寻找解决办法。

tcpdump具有灵活和强大的功能,但对于初学者而言,可能需要更多的学习和实践才能熟练使用。

3. Ping和Traceroute

Ping和Traceroute是网络故障排查的经典工具。Ping命令用于测试主机之间的连通性,Traceroute命令用于追踪数据包在网络中的路径。

通过使用Ping和Traceroute,您可以测试主机的响应时间和丢包率,并确定网络通信的路径。当出现网络故障时,这些工具可以帮助您快速定位故障的位置。

使用Ping和Traceroute的步骤如下:

  • 打开命令行界面:在Windows系统上,可以使用命令提示符,而在Unix或Linux系统上,可以使用终端。
  • 输入命令:对于Ping命令,输入"ping <目标主机>",对于Traceroute命令,输入"traceroute <目标主机>"。
  • 分析结果:查看Ping和Traceroute命令的输出结果,并根据返回的信息进行故障排查。

Ping和Traceroute是非常实用的工具,可以帮助您实时监测网络的连通性和故障位置。

总结

网络故障排查是网络管理中不可或缺的一部分。通过掌握网络协议分析工具,我们可以更有效地排查和解决网络问题。在本文中,我们介绍了Wireshark、tcpdump、Ping和Traceroute这些常用的网络故障排查工具,并简要说明了它们的使用方法。通过不断学习和实践,您将能够熟练使用这些工具,并提高网络管理的技能和效率。

注意:

  • 总结需要针对Wireshark,tcpdump,Ping和Traceroute进行总结
  • 此处只是博客的起始部分,具体的总结需要根据正文内容来撰写
  • 如需更详细内容,可添加更多的工具和技巧,以及相应的使用示例和注意事项。

全部评论: 0

    我有话说: